| 0
    
        oqjawa   15.05.17✎ 03:52 | 
        // Необходимо чтобы данные области:
 ТабДок.Вывести(ОбластьШапка1, Выборка1.Уровень());
 ТабДок.Вывести(ОбластьСтудентыШапка1);
 
 //выводились в том случае если цикл на заполнения заполняет
 
 Выборка1.Следующий();
 ВыборкаСтуденты2 = Выборка1.Студенты.Выбрать();
 Пока ВыборкаСтуденты2.Следующий() Цикл
 ОбластьСтуденты.Параметры.Заполнить(ВыборкаСтуденты2);
 ТабДок.Вывести(ОбластьСтуденты, ВыборкаСтуденты2.Уровень());
 КонецЦикла;
 
 // как правильно сделать? через если у меня не получается.. наверное не правильно делаю, подскажите пожалуйста
 
 
 
 Запрос2 = Новый Запрос;
 Запрос2.Текст =
 "ВЫБРАТЬ
 |    Выхода_на_практику.Вид_практики,
 |    Выхода_на_практику.Группа,
 |    Выхода_на_практику.Дата,
 |    Выхода_на_практику.Дата_конца_практики,
 |    Выхода_на_практику.Дата_начала_практики,
 |    Выхода_на_практику.ДатаИзданияПриказа,
 |    Выхода_на_практику.Курс,
 |    Выхода_на_практику.Номер,
 |    Выхода_на_практику.НомерПриказа,
 |    Выхода_на_практику.Специальность,
 |    Выхода_на_практику.Студенты.(
 |        НомерСтроки,
 |        ФИО_студента,
 |        Место_прохождения_практики,
 |        Договор,
 |        База,
 |        Основа_обучения
 |    )
 |ИЗ
 |    Документ.Выхода_на_практику КАК Выхода_на_практику
 |ГДЕ
 |    Выхода_на_практику.Ссылка В(&Ссылка)
 |    И Выхода_на_практику.Студенты.Основа_обучения = Значение(Перечисление.Основа_обучения.платник)
 |   И Выхода_на_практику.Студенты.База = Значение(Перечисление.База_классов.классов_9)";
 
 Запрос2.Параметры.Вставить("Ссылка", Ссылка);
 Выборка1 = Запрос2.Выполнить().Выбрать();
 ОбластьШапка1.Параметры.Заполнить(Выборка1);
 ОбластьШапка1.Параметры.Дата_Начала_Практики = Формат(Выборка.Дата_начала_практики, "ДЛФ=D");
 ОбластьШапка1.Параметры.Дата_Конца_Практики = Формат(Выборка.Дата_конца_практики, "ДЛФ=D");
 ТабДок.Вывести(ОбластьШапка1, Выборка1.Уровень());
 ТабДок.Вывести(ОбластьСтудентыШапка1);
 Выборка1.Следующий();
 ВыборкаСтуденты2 = Выборка1.Студенты.Выбрать();
 Пока ВыборкаСтуденты2.Следующий() Цикл
 ОбластьСтуденты.Параметры.Заполнить(ВыборкаСтуденты2);
 ТабДок.Вывести(ОбластьСтуденты, ВыборкаСтуденты2.Уровень());
 КонецЦикла;
 |  | 
    
        | 3
    
        oqjawa   15.05.17✎ 06:08 | 
        (2) а ну да, на форумах два типа людей кто-то тупой потому что не знает как правильно сделать, а кто - то умный и добрый) и ему совсем не трудно помочь.. 
а кстати спасибо за помощь я так долго ждал что бы хоть кто нибудь ответил
 |  |